D

docker部署alist初始密码alist忘记密码alist重置密码

HB 网络电脑 2021-07-17

使用docker

docker cli

docker run -d --restart=unless-stopped -v /etc/alist:/opt/alist/data -p 5244:5244 -e PUID=0 -e PGID=0 -e UMASK=022 --name="alist" xhofe/alist:latest

docker compose

version: '3.3'
services:
  alist:
    image: 'xhofe/alist:latest'
    container_name: alist
    volumes:
      - '/etc/alist:/opt/alist/data'
    ports:
      - '5244:5244'
    environment:
      - PUID=0
      - PGID=0
      - UMASK=022
    restart: unless-stopped

镜像版本
稳定版:xhofe/alist:latest 或指定本版,如 xhofe/alist:v3.41.0 xhofe/alist:v3.40.0

最新镜像版本,请参阅 https://hub.docker.com/r/xhofe/alist/tags

开发版:xhofe/alist:beta

查看管理员信息

低于v3.25.0版本

docker exec -it alist ./alist admin

高于v3.25.0版本
3.25.0以上版本将密码改成加密方式存储的hash值,无法直接反算出密码,如果忘记了密码只能通过重新随机生成或者手动设置

# 随机生成一个密码
docker exec -it alist ./alist admin random
# 手动设置一个密码,`NEW_PASSWORD`是指你需要设置的密码
docker exec -it alist ./alist admin set NEW_PASSWORD

例:密码重置

docker exec -it alist ./alist admin set 123456

官方文档:
https://alistgo.com/zh/

相关文章:
Alist挂载夸克网盘

PREV
LEDE/OpenWrt下macvlan单线多拨+mwan3负载平衡
NEXT
Win10/Ubuntu双系统卸载Ubuntu